Chaos in Co Armagh: Road Closure after Two Vehicle Collision

The PSNI is asking road users to avoid a main road in Co Armagh after a two vehicle crash.
Road Closure:
In a brief statement issued on Saturday afternoon, a spokesperson said: 'Road users are advised that a two vehicle collision has led to the closure of Markethill Road, Tandragee. Diversions are in place at Old Clare Road and Drumnamether Road / Cloghogue Road junction. Please allow additional time for your journey.'

Emergency Response:
NIAS satement says: 'The Northern Ireland Ambulance Service received a 999 call at 13:43 on Saturday 7 June following reports of a 2 vehicle RTC on Markethill Rd, Tandragee. NIAS despatched 2 Emergency Crews to the incident. Following assessment and initial treatment at the scene, 2 patients were taken to Craigavon Area Hospital.'
